President of Turkmenistan and Minister of Energy and Natural Resources of Turkey discussed bilateral cooperation

On July 31, President of Turkmenistan Serdar Berdimuhamedov received Minister of Energy and Natural Resources of Turkey Alparslan Bayraktar. During the meeting, the parties discussed a wide range of bilateral cooperation issues, paying special attention to the energy sector, TDH reports.

During the talks, Serdar Berdimuhamedov confirmed the high importance of energy cooperation for strengthening bilateral relations. The priorities of interaction between the two countries in the gas, gas chemical and electric power industries were determined. The parties expressed their readiness to actively implement joint projects.

In particular, the possibilities of supplying Turkmen natural gas to Turkey, as well as the participation of Turkish companies in the development of the Turkmen oil and gas chemical industry were discussed.

A promising area of cooperation is also the export of electricity from Turkmenistan to Turkey. The parties discussed the possibility of exporting electricity from a new Turkmen power plant with a capacity of 1,574 megawatts, which is being built on the Turkmen coast of the Caspian Sea.

In addition, issues of cooperation with Turkish companies in the field of extraction and processing of mineral resources of Turkmenistan, such as potassium salt, iodine and metal ores, creation of modern high-tech and export-oriented industries in Turkmenistan were discussed.

In order to further develop international energy cooperation, Turkmenistan is pursuing a fruitful partnership with the world's leading energy companies. This is evidenced by the recent meetings and negotiations in the oil and gas complex of Turkmenistan with representatives of companies from the UAE, the Republic of Korea and other countries, during which issues of expanding gas export routes, investing in new fields and joint implementation of innovative projects were discussed.

The meetings and negotiations continued with the visit of the Minister of Energy and Natural Resources of the Republic of Turkey Alparslan Bayraktar to Turkmenistan on July 30-31 this year.
